Is is possible to use the 64-bit Firebird server with a 32-bit application?
Sure.
If so, is it recommended? What are the pitfalls?
The only one is that a 32-bit application needs to use the 32-bit
Firebird client library and not the one from a 64-bit Firebird server
installation
